HOW A MARKETING CONSULTANT CAN HELP YOUR BUSINESS TRANSITION AND GROW

It’s not uncommon for businesses to go through different transitions. Perhaps you’re a small business that is starting to experience some growth, and you need help keeping up with the demand. Or maybe your company has been around for a while, but it’s time for a shift in marketing strategy. In either case, a marketing consultant can be an invaluable resource. In this blog post, we’ll discuss why you might need a marketing consultant and how they can help your business grow!

One of the main reasons you might need a marketing consultant is because they can provide you with flexibility. If you’re a small business, you may not have the resources to hire a full-time marketing team. However, a marketing consultant can help with specific projects or tasks as needed. This can be a great way to get the expertise you need without breaking the bank. If you’re a larger company, you may be in a place where a fresh perspective is needed in your marketing strategy, or you need extra resources to support completing a heavy workload head.
Another reason to consider a marketing consultant is that they can offer an outside perspective. If you’ve been working on your business for a while, it’s easy to get stuck in a rut. A marketing consultant brings to the table a breadth of experience and tools to dive into any needed audits or strategies. They can help you identify areas that need improvement and come up with creative solutions to problems. A great marketing consultant will take the time to do a complete brand immersion to understand your goals and the pain points your team is experiencing. If you’re thinking about hiring a marketing consultant, be sure to do your research. Not all consultants are created equal. Make sure you find someone who has experience in delivering solutions for companies with similar goals. While B2B and B2C marketing have their differences, along with the numerous industries available, there are many similarities. A great marketing consultant will be able to understand the goals and guide a path forward while making adjustments along the way. Part of finding a marketing consultant that will best fit your company is also one that is the best resource for your team. Perhaps it’s someone that actually doesn’t “fit in” but challenges the way things have been done; perhaps it’s someone with great leadership skills or one that works as an extension like another member of the team.

Finding the right marketing consultant to help drive progress towards your business goals can come with the opportunity for a fresh perspective and new ideas. A marketing consultant should have experience with a variety of marketing and sales tools that can help streamline and align teams across the organization. The great part about having this type of resource is that it can be temporary, long-term, or periodic as needed.
